CS2 Skin Market Crash March 2026: How $2.4 Billion Loss Impacts Skin Gambling Sites

The CS2 skin market experienced a catastrophic crash in March 2026, with Bloomberg reporting that changes wiped $1.75 billion from the market overnight. Independent market tracker Pricempire.com estimated even higher losses at $2.4 billion, representing a staggering 32% drop in total market value within just 20 hours.

This seismic shift has sent shockwaves through the CS2 gambling ecosystem, affecting everything from skin betting sites to case opening platforms. Here's what traders and gamblers need to know about this market crash and which platforms are best positioned to weather the storm.

What Caused the CS2 Skin Market Crash?

While the exact triggers remain unclear, several factors likely contributed to the massive sell-off:

Technical Changes

Valve's recent updates to CS2 appear to have directly impacted skin valuations, though the company hasn't officially commented on the specific changes that triggered the crash.

Market Overcorrection

The CS2 skin market had reached unsustainable highs, with some rare items commanding prices equivalent to luxury cars. A correction was arguably overdue.

Automated Trading

Many skin trading bots and automated systems likely contributed to the rapid cascade of sell orders once prices began falling.

Regulatory Pressure

Ongoing regulatory scrutiny of skin gambling may have spooked institutional investors and high-volume traders.

Impact on CS2 Gambling Sites

The crash has created both challenges and opportunities for skin gambling platforms:

Immediate Effects

Reduced Bankrolls: Players who held valuable skin inventories saw their gambling power cut by one-third overnight.

Site Liquidity Issues: Some platforms struggled with withdrawal requests as their own skin reserves lost significant value.

Bonus Adjustments: Many sites had to rapidly recalibrate their welcome bonuses and promotional offers based on new skin valuations.
